Once you make your work, whether you are a painter or a sculptor, the next step is to get your work out there and share it with the world. This presentation will provide an introduction to creating your own portfolio website.
We will start with the thinking behind why you need a site. And the importance of getting your work out there. How you can use it to find jobs or freelance work.
Then we will discuss the best online tools and platforms to build your website on. Which one is better for certain things, and what is different about each of them. We will also discuss how to design your site a bit to make it unique.
And we'll finish up talking about what to do once you have your website. How do you promote yourself and get the word out.
The goal by the end of the course is for you to be able to go home and have everything you need to start making your own portfolio website!
